HVAC (Heating, Ventilation and Air Conditioning) system maintenance involves routine inspection, cleaning and necessary repairs to ensure that the system operates efficiently and effectively over a long period. It is considered a Medium Energy Conservation Opportunity (ECO) because it delivers significant energy savings and reduces operational costs without requiring high initial investment or complex modifications.
Regular maintenance helps maintain the overall performance of HVAC systems by preventing operational inefficiencies. Accumulation of dust and debris on various components can reduce system efficiency, increase energy consumption, and raise operating costs. Timely inspection and servicing ensure reliable operation and extend the service life of the equipment.
Regular maintenance directly contributes to lower energy consumption by improving the efficiency of system components.

A T-Square is a technical drawing instrument used in engineering and architectural drawings for drawing horizontal lines, parallel lines, and for guiding or holding set squares during technical drafting.It consists of two main parts:
| Component | Description |
|---|---|
| Blade | Long straight edge used as the drawing guide. |
| Head (Stock) | Short perpendicular handle that rests firmly against the edge of the drawing board. |
The T-square operates by keeping its head aligned with the edge of the drawing board, ensuring that the blade remains perfectly horizontal. The blade serves as a straight guide for pencils or drawing pens, allowing accurate horizontal and parallel lines to be drawn. It also provides a stable reference for placing set squares, enabling the drawing of vertical and inclined lines with precision.
The primary function of a T-square is to draw accurate horizontal lines. The head is placed firmly against the drawing board while the blade guides the drawing instrument.
By sliding the T-square along the edge of the drawing board without changing its orientation, parallel lines can be produced quickly and accurately.
The T-square acts as a stable base for set squares, allowing the drawing of vertical, inclined and angular lines with proper alignment.
It assists in marking and maintaining accurate dimensions and alignment during preparation of engineering drawings.

5S is a workplace organization methodology that promotes efficiency, cleanliness, safety, and standardization in the work environment. The fourth step, Standardize (Seiketsu), focuses on establishing consistent and repeatable procedures to sustain the improvements achieved through the first three stages—Sort (Seiri), Set in Order (Seiton), and Shine (Seiso).
The Standardize stage ensures that all employees follow the same procedures and standards during daily work. It creates uniform work practices, helping maintain workplace organization and preventing the recurrence of previous inefficiencies.The Standardize (Seiketsu) step is commonly supported by Job Cycle Charts or Standard Operating Procedures (SOPs). These documents define the correct sequence of work, assign responsibilities, and ensure that every task is performed consistently.

Accuracy refers to the closeness of a measured value to the true or accepted value.A measurement is considered accurate when it closely matches the actual or standard value.
Precision refers to the closeness of repeated measurements to one another, irrespective of whether they are close to the true value.A set of measurements may be highly precise even if they are not accurate.
The Mean is the mathematical average of a set of numerical values.It is obtained by adding all observations and dividing the total by the number of observations.
Approximate refers to an estimated value that is close to the actual value but not exactly equal to it.Approximate values are generally used when exact measurements are unnecessary or unavailable.
| Term | Meaning |
|---|---|
| Accuracy | Closeness of a measurement to the true or accepted value. |
| Precision | Closeness of repeated measurements to each other. |
| Mean | Mathematical average of a group of values. |
| Approximate | Estimated value close to the actual value but not exact. |
Point Source Pollution refers to pollution that originates from a single, identifiable, and traceable source. Since the source can be precisely located, pollutants can be monitored and linked directly to their origin.This distinguishes point source pollution from non-point source pollution, where pollutants originate from multiple diffuse sources.

Energy-efficient windows are specially designed windows that reduce heat transfer between the indoor and outdoor environment. Replacing conventional windows in old buildings helps reduce heating and cooling costs by improving thermal performance and minimizing energy losses.
Old buildings generally contain single-pane windows, which allow significant heat transfer between the interior and exterior of the building. This increases the demand for heating during winter and cooling during summer, leading to higher energy consumption.Installing energy-efficient windows improves insulation and reduces unnecessary heat exchange, thereby lowering overall energy costs.

A Laboratory Thermometer is a measuring instrument used to determine temperature with high precision during scientific experiments and laboratory work.It is commonly filled with mercury or alcohol and is calibrated with a temperature scale to provide accurate readings.
The normal operating range of a laboratory thermometer is:−10°C to 110°CThis range is suitable for most laboratory experiments involving moderate and relatively high temperatures.
The range of −10°C to 110°C is appropriate because it includes temperatures required for common laboratory experiments, including the freezing point and boiling point of water as well as other routine laboratory procedures.Laboratory thermometers are not intended for extremely high or extremely low temperatures, where specialized thermometers are required.

The Cyber Appellate Tribunal (CAT) was established by the Central Government under Section 48(1) of the Information Technology Act, 2000.It serves as a specialized forum for resolving disputes arising under the Information Technology Act, particularly those related to cybercrimes and electronic governance.
The primary objective of the Cyber Appellate Tribunal is to provide a speedy and efficient mechanism for resolving disputes related to cyber laws.It functions as an appellate authority, allowing individuals or organizations to appeal against the decisions of the Adjudicating Officer under the IT Act, 2000.

Netiquette is a combination of the words "Network" and "Etiquette". It refers to the set of guidelines and principles that govern proper, polite, and respectful behaviour in online communication. Netiquette applies to various digital platforms such as e-mails, social media, online forums, discussion groups, and other internet-based communication channels.
The primary purpose of Netiquette is to ensure polite and respectful interactions in online communication. It promotes a positive, constructive, and professional digital environment by encouraging users to communicate thoughtfully, avoid misunderstandings, and respect the opinions and contributions of others.

Under the Factories Act, 1948, Section 27 prohibits the employment of women and children in areas where a cotton opener is operating.
No woman or child shall be employed in any part of a factory used for pressing cotton while a cotton opener is in operation.
